以文本方式查看主题

-  Foxtable(狐表)  (http://foxtable.com/bbs/index.asp)
--  专家坐堂  (http://foxtable.com/bbs/list.asp?boardid=2)
----  一个安全性的问题  (http://foxtable.com/bbs/dispbbs.asp?boardid=2&id=22389)

--  作者:西瓜住持
--  发布时间:2012/8/10 17:44:00
--  一个安全性的问题

系统做好发布之后,联网情况下运行是正常的。

这个时候如果拔掉网线,就会看到重新设置数据源的提示,

远程SQL数据的帐号密码以及IP地址,就像.....,呈现在你的眼前...

 

发布项目里有个属性,禁止修改数据源连接,这个是不管用的。

对于懂点数据库的人,这个简直,不知大家是如何处理的?

 


--  作者:西瓜住持
--  发布时间:2012/8/10 17:48:00
--  

无法连接数据源

在打开项目的时候,如果无法连接到某个数据源,会出现一个数据源设置窗口,允许临时修改数据源的设置。

必须注意的是:

1、这种设置是临时的,启动项目后,必须重新打开外部数据源管理窗口,重新设置数据源
2、只有开发者和管理员,才有这种临时设置的权限,其他用户打开项目的时候,如果某个数据源无法连接,将直接退出。
3、如果不希望管理员有这种临时修改数据源的权限,可以在项目属性设置中,将“允许设置数据源”属性设置为False(否)。

 

我找到一段这个。

我是自定义的用户。是否需要将自定义用户的系统权限设置为普通用户。


--  作者:狐狸爸爸
--  发布时间:2012/8/10 17:50:00
--  

发布之前,将某个普通用户,设置为默认用户。


--  作者:西瓜住持
--  发布时间:2012/8/10 17:51:00
--  

UserTypeEnum.User
UserTypeEnum.Administrator
UserTypeEnum.Developer

这3个咋个用。

自定义了  _userName  _userGroup


--  作者:西瓜住持
--  发布时间:2012/8/10 17:53:00
--  

user.Type = UserTypeEnum.User

这样设置下权限就OK了吧。貌似没啥问题了。自己动手丰衣足食。哦也1


--  作者:狐狸爸爸
--  发布时间:2012/8/10 17:53:00
--  
这些是只读的,发布前要设置默认用户才行。
--  作者:西瓜住持
--  发布时间:2012/8/10 17:53:00
--  

不知道这个东西对自定义用户的系统是否有用,狐爸解答下。